Output 32f7f50d5d43cef05ea014c1a78241748e2a04945a1178e81d8c7ecfa61ed2a9:20

value
580379
script pubkey
OP_0 OP_PUSHBYTES_20 e9cb4c4b58761b88917d951859d424ba28a9059f
address
bc1qa895cj6cwcdc3ytaj5v9n4pyhg52jpvlpj0x47
transaction
32f7f50d5d43cef05ea014c1a78241748e2a04945a1178e81d8c7ecfa61ed2a9
spent
true